Duties and Responsibilities

The Administrative Officer is a senior clerical position that provides essential support to the Director and team at the Centre for Teaching and Learning Innovation (CTLI). This role plays a key part in ensuring the efficient operation of the Centre by delivering comprehensive administrative and program support, maintaining records and documentation, assisting with budget-related tasks, and contributing to the coordination of planning activities and events:

  • Deliver comprehensive administrative support to the Centre for Teaching and Learning Innovation (CTLI) team.
  • Assist in the coordination and implementation of the Adult Learning & Teaching Initiative (ALTI).
  • Monitor and manage operational data to support the Centre's day-to-day activities.
  • Provide support in organizing events and faculty development initiatives.
  • Coordinate travel arrangements and collect all necessary supporting documentation.
  • Participate in the development of proposals and funding applications.
  • Support budget preparation, procurement activities, and expense monitoring.
  • Utilize various technologies and applications to support the work and documentation of the Centre. 
  • Assist with the preparation of year-end reports and financial reconciliations.
  • Manage and maintain confidential records and personnel files in an organized and secure manner.
  • Oversee attendance tracking and administer petty cash management.
  • Perform other related duties as assigned.
